LSU OT Austin Deculus Announces He's Coming Back For One More Year

LSU senior offensive tackle Austin Deculus announced Monday that he will return to the team next year for his fifth and final season of eligibility.
Deculus is the fourth starting offensive lineman from the 2020 roster to announce that he is returning and joins a long list of veteran players that will be back next season.
LSU Players Returning:
C Liam Shanahan - Sr.
RG Chase Hines - Jr.
LG Ed Ingram - Jr. (RS)
DE Ali Gaye - Jr.
DE Andre Anthony - Sr.
DT Neil Farrell - Sr.
DT Glen Logan - Sr.
WR Jontre Kirklin - Sr.
WR Jaray Jenkins - So. (RS)
OT Austin Deculus - Sr.
